1. Importance of Regular Dental Check-Ups

Regular dental check-ups are vital for everyone, especially those with dental fillings. These routine visits allow for early detection of dental issues, such as the development of new cavities or concerns related to existing fillings. Dentists have the expertise to assess not only the condition of the fillings but also the surrounding teeth and gums, which is crucial for maintaining overall oral health.
During these check-ups, dental professionals can monitor the wear and tear of fillings, checking for signs of deterioration. If a filling is showing signs of wear, timely intervention can prevent more extensive dental problems that may require invasive treatments. Therefore, patients should prioritize these appointments as part of their oral care routine.
Moreover, dental check-ups often include professional cleanings that remove plaque and tartar buildup, limiting the chances of bacterial growth, which could compromise the fillings’ integrity. Keeping the oral environment clean allows fillings to last longer and perform better.
2. Choosing Appropriate Dental Materials
The selection of dental filling material is a critical factor that influences the longevity of dental fillings. Various materials are available, including amalgam, composite resin, porcelain, and gold. Each type has its advantages and drawbacks, and the choice depends on factors like the location of the filling and individual patient needs.
Amalgam fillings are known for their durability and strength, making them ideal for back teeth where chewing forces are greatest. On the other hand, composite resins provide aesthetic appeal and are typically used in visible areas, blending seamlessly with natural tooth color. The decision must be made with considerations regarding durability, cosmetic appeal, and potential allergens.
Patients should engage in open conversations with their dentists about the most suitable materials for their specific situations. Understanding the properties of different filling materials can help in choosing the optimal option that will sustain functionality and appearance in the long run.
3. Effective Aftercare Practices
After receiving dental fillings, proper aftercare is essential for longevity. First and foremost, patients should follow any post-treatment instructions given by their dentist to ensure proper healing. Avoiding hard or sticky foods soon after the procedure is recommended to prevent the filling from loosening or breaking.
Additionally, maintaining a diligent oral hygiene routine is paramount. Brushing at least twice a day and flossing daily can help prevent decay around the fillings and improve overall gum health. Special care around the filling sites is essential to avoid plaque accumulation.
Using an antibacterial mouthwash can also contribute to greater oral hygiene, helping to reduce bacteria that could lead to complications. Patients should also remain attuned to any changes or discomfort in the area of the filling, reporting any significant issues to their dental provider promptly.
4. Lifestyle Habits Supporting Oral Health
Incorporating healthy lifestyle habits significantly impacts the health and longevity of dental fillings. A balanced diet low in sugar and rich in vitamins and minerals can help strengthen teeth and support overall oral health. Foods high in calcium and phosphorus, such as dairy products and leafy greens, are beneficial for maintaining teeth structure.
Additionally, staying hydrated is crucial as it aids in saliva production, which naturally washes away food particles and neutralizes acids in the mouth. Chewing sugar-free gum can also promote saliva flow, offering protection against decay.
Moreover, avoiding tobacco products and excessive alcohol consumption is essential, as these habits can lead to weakened teeth, resulting in higher susceptibility to dental issues, including filling failures. Taking preventive measures through lifestyle choices contributes significantly to achieving lasting oral health and maximizing the life of dental fillings.
